Step Up Or Step Aside

April 1, 2010 - ECHL (ECHL)
Kalamazoo Wings News Release


Kalamazoo, MI- The Kalamazoo Wings, proud member of the ECHL and affiliate of the Philadelphia Flyers and San Jose Sharks of the National Hockey League, announce the team slogan for this year's Kelly Cup Playoffs will be "Step Up or Step Aside."

The slogan will be used for marketing during the K-Wings playoff run.

Wanting fans to "step up" for the teams first Kelly Cup Playoff run, Wings Stadium has decided to expand the $1 beer, $1 hot dog promotion to include all round one postseason home games.

While supplies last, fans attending game one and two of the series will receive a FREE playoff rally towel courtesy of the United Kennel Club.

Support from the community has already started to show, as area businesses have begun placing good luck playoff messages to the K-Wings, with more expected to be displayed before Tuesday.

While the opponent and playoff seeding will be determined later this week, the K-Wings do know their best-of-five first American Conference Quarterfinal series will begin at Wings Stadium with games one and two next Tuesday, April 6th and Wednesday, April 7th.

Face-off for both games one and two will begin at 7 p.m.
